Details and patient eligibility

About

This pilot study will test the effect of a 6-week self-help program in improving fertility-related quality of life as well as anxious and depressive symptoms, in women with infertility.

Full description

Twenty women with infertility living in Saskatchewan will be recruited and will be emailed six weekly 10-minute videos, each providing instructions on a new psychological technique that is aimed at addressing the emotional and interpersonal challenges of infertility. Fertility-related quality of life, depressive symptoms, and anxious symptoms will be measured before and after the program. Outcomes will also be measured weekly for three weeks post-intervention. Feedback about how to improve the program will also be collected.

Inclusion criteria

  • Has been trying to get pregnant for 12+ months and has failed OR is currently undergoing fertility treatments due to a diagnosis of infertility
  • Lives in Saskatchewan, Canada
  • Reports a high level of distress related to infertility, as indicated by a FertiQoL score below 52 or at least mild anxious or depressive symptoms (GAD-7 score of 5 or above or PHQ-9 score of 5 or above)

Exclusion criteria

  • Has a history of suicide attempts
  • Is currently experiencing suicidal ideation
  • Reports severe depressive symptoms, as indicated by a PHQ-9 score above 19
  • Reports severe anxious symptoms, as indicated by a GAD-7 score above 14

Coping with Infertility Program
Experimental group
Description:
The program consists of brief weekly videos, each addressing a particular psychological technique to be implemented that week. Participants receive the videos by email from the researcher and watch them on their own. Each video also assigns a "homework" exercise for the participant to complete that week.
